How do home daycare rules compare between Haltom City, TX and Mansfield, TX?

Haltom City and Mansfield have similar restriction levels.

Haltom City, TX

Tarrant County

Some Restrictions

Haltom City permits registered family home daycares in residential zones as a home occupation. Providers must hold the applicable Texas HHSC permit, and larger group homes over 12 children need a specific use permit.

Mansfield, TX

Tarrant County

Some Restrictions

Mansfield allows registered family home daycare under state license. TX HHSC regulates child care under 42 TAC 747. Zoning treats licensed home daycare as an accessory home occupation.

Haltom City FAQ

How many children can I care for without a state license in Haltom City?

Under Texas law you may care for up to 3 unrelated children in your home without a state permit. Caring for more children requires registration or licensure through Texas HHSC, and the Haltom City zoning ordinance must also permit the home occupation.

Can I operate a daycare in a Haltom City apartment?

Multi-family zoning in Haltom City permits registered family child-care in apartments subject to HHSC rules and landlord approval. Check with the Haltom City Planning Department at (817) 222-7700 and review your lease before applying for state registration.

Do I need a sign for my home daycare?

Haltom City home occupation rules prohibit exterior signage other than one small non-illuminated nameplate. Your home daycare cannot advertise with yard signs, banners, or lighted signs visible from the street.

Mansfield FAQ

Do I need a Mansfield permit to run a home daycare?

You need state HHSC registration or licensure plus compliance with city zoning and fire inspection. Mansfield treats licensed family homes as an accessory home occupation in residential zones.

How many children can I care for at home?

Up to 3 without registration, up to 6 as a registered home, or 7 to 12 as a licensed child care home under state rules.
